Corvallis Startup Weekend generates active startup teams

Saturday, December 5th, 2009

On Dec 4-6, a group of 38 people gathered together at Belle Vallee Winery to explore the process of going from idea to revenue at the first Corvallis Startup Weekend. At the same time, people in Boston and in Paris were also exploring the same question.

Teams gathered on Friday night to brainstorm differrent possible projects. Of the 17 projects proposed , the teams formed up around several core projects:

Each of the teams have put up websites and all have twitter addresses.

At this point in the project, the teams are heads down writing code, doing marketing plans, building social media buzz and moving forward. We will do another report out for over dinner. And this is just on Saturday, we have a whole day more to go.

Will any of these projects make it all the way to revenue? At this point, only one of the sites has a pay pal button up and working….. Soon there will be more.

The Startup Weekend Website says:

Startup Weekend is a 54 hour startup event that provides networking, resources and incentives for individuals and teams to go from idea to launch. Get connected with local developers, innovators and entrepreneurs. Build community. Start Companies. No Talk, All Action.

From all of the Twitter traffic, the latest Startup Weekend in Redmond was a great success. I see that Roy Leban, one of the WAC 2009 participants participated and was able to get something up that generated revenue at the event.

I was at the Portland Startup Weekend about a year ago, when Mugasha got started. Now they have launched as a company. It is great progress. Hopefully we can do the same kind of thing at the event in Corvallis.
